Our Full Moon is on August 11 at 9:36 pm EDT in this lunar cycle. A Full Moon in Aquarius at its core deals with themes around groups, brainstorming, new ways of doing things, innovation, and the needs of the group versus the needs of the individual.
Not only do we have a Full Moon this week, but on the same day we have the Sun square Uranus, Mars sextile Neptune, and Venus entering Leo.
With a Full Moon, the Moon and Sun are opposite each other in the sky, creating tension for us to work with. This tension, this fullness, brings things to light. This is a time of celebrating and recognizing your accomplishments (For a breakdown of the entire lunar cycle, go here).
For a Full Moon in Aquarius, the Sun is in Leo, and the Moon is in Aquarius. The Sun in Leo is focused on the self, the ego, and shining in the spotlight as an individual. The Moon in Aquarius reflects the needs of the group, working together and creating and innovating for the whole or good of all. Because the Moon is conjunct Saturn, while square Mars and Uranus, we're wrapped up once again in the story of the old vs. new, the modern vs. conservative, doing things we the way they have always been done vs. being open to change and innovation. This story has come up over and over during the past two years, thanks to the Saturn square Uranus that occurred three times last year. The sign of Aquarius is ruled by Uranus, the planet that governs technology, unexpected events, innovation and invention, and the nervous system. Even though Uranus can be lightning quick, Saturn is sitting next to this Moon, encouraging us to focus on the long-term. Changes we make or strive to make during this time won't happen overnight. We have to be focused on the future and recognize that one day we'll get there.
The influence of Saturn right next to the Moon can indicate that we may be caught up in a scarcity mindset, that our viewpoint could be bleak, depressed, and restricted. We feel like we just can't get what we need. It's a stuck-in-the-mud feeling, no matter how much we rev the wheels and try to take action.
Uranus square this Moon can boost our anxiety, self-doubt, and overall feelings of nervousness or excitement. It may feel hard to sit still - like our skin is crawling, too tight, or we're about to burst apart. This transit can also make you want to step outside your comfort zone and try something new.
Venus enters Leo in the afternoon today, helping us boldly express our passions and desires and show we care through dramatic displays of affection. We'll feel this ingress through September 4.
Mars sextiles Neptune this evening, making this evening great for a date night. Mars sextile Neptune gives you the energy to act on your desires and dreams, bringing out your passions and helping you be sensitive to the needs of others. You can form deep connections with others during this time.
